Key Points
Fracture evolution is modeled effectively in coupled thermal-hydraulic-mechanical-chemical processes.
The study emphasizes an extended EDFM approach to enhance modeling outcomes for CO2 storage.
Analysis of coupled processes highlights critical interactions affecting geo-energy development.
Findings may enable more efficient CO2 storage solutions in geo-energy initiatives, addressing environmental concerns.
